Fix namespace build when networkproxy is disabled
The QT_BEGIN_NAMESPACE macro was inside the "#if networkproxy" code block, whereas the QT_END_NAMESPACE was outside of it. When networkproxy feature is then disabled, the file will only effectively have the QT_END_NAMESPACE macro. This fails to compile when the build is an actual namespace build.
